2018-07-28 Inglewood, CA

 A fun Julius and Suzy Greenberg to open, but things REALLY get cookin with a fiery Timber!

First notable highlight imo. Pretty sick. 

Amazing (for my taste) setlist tonight!!!!
Jibboo>Fuego and a 16 minute Soul Planet?!

Yes please!

 
Kill Devil Falls - A suprisingly very-jammed version. Didn't reach the peaks of Timber despite its lenght though. Gonna call this one a nice try :)

555 seemed lacking in energy, but Trey did let some monster leads rip towards the end

 Pretty disappointing first set!

Timber was hot, NMINM'sL was incredible and Gin was really good.

Outside of that I'd genuinely say most of this set was entirely skippable. o_O
Just a major lack of energy (on tape, anyways) for most of it. Nothing poor but not much to make you perk up and take notice, ya know? I even enjoy the song selection and on a better night I'm sure I would've rave about Tide Turns....
 
 Gotta Jibboo>Fuego

Wow!

Jibboo was straight fire - had me headbanging. And Fuego is gooey, jammy, Type II goodness.
Absolutely both are must-hear for sure. Don't skip out on them! 
 

Fuego -

You guys were right - this is really SOMETHIN'!!!

This is one of those EPIC "how did we get there?!" kind of jams where you have no memory of the song itself because the jam is light years removed from the source material. One of the best 2 or 3 jams of the shows I've heard from Summer 18 so far. Easily.

Damn. 
 
On .NET people complained about BOAF breaking up the 2nd set flow but I didn't get that at all. After the blissful, uplifting conclusion we had with Fuego, it was wonderful to have them just "BAM" punch me in the face with an absolutely RAGING BOAF that was hotter than the sun. A definite highlight for me. Smashing.

Felt perfectly placed to me!  

Man oh man this Soul Planet is bringing back memories of a certain special summer 1999 Chalkdust that we all know and love. Incredible jamming. For real.

Jibboo>Fuego and now this Soul Planet are absolutely incredible.

I don't care that most of the first set was trash (ok, that's harsh, but it wasn't great, lol) - this more than makes up for it.
